Wired for Change: The Rising Importance of Metal Wire & Strip in a Green, Digital Economy
Metal wire and strip form the backbone of countless modern systems, yet they rarely headline the conversation. As industries accelerate digitalization, electrification, and sustainability, the demand for high-precision wire and narrow-strip products has grown louder. Automotive harnesses, industrial springs, cable shielding, and reinforced composites all rely on alloys that balance ductility, strength, and conductivity. Advances in coating, surface treatment, and heat tempering are delivering longer life cycles, tighter tolerances, and greater formability, enabling engineers to design lighter, safer, and more reliable products.
Two forces shape the current trajectory: sustainability and global supply dynamics. Recycling momentum and closed-loop material streams are reshaping raw-material economics for copper, aluminum, steel, and specialty alloys, while low-emission tempering and galvanizing lines reduce footprints. In production, digitalization-sensors, predictive maintenance, and real-time quality control-drives yield and consistency in coil processing, slitting, and finishing. The result is shorter time-to-market for customised gauges and coatings, with manufacturers able to tailor tensile properties, surface finishes, and coating thickness to exact applications.
Looking ahead, the industry faces price volatility, tariff shifts, and stricter compliance regimes, pushing players to strengthen supplier partnerships and traceability. Standardization around tolerances, coatings, and wire dimensions will be critical as markets demand higher reliability for EV wiring, robotics, and renewable-energy installations. Those who invest in flexible equipment, near-shoring capabilities, and collaborative R&D will gain resilience and unlock new business models-such as contract manufacturing for coil-to-component assembly.
